Notarial deeds in Italy: what they are, when they are needed, and who prepares them

15/03/2025   Category:  Notarial and Legal Services

Notarial deeds are official documents drawn up by a notary public, giving full legal value to transactions such as:

  • real estate sales
  • donations
  • incorporation of companies
  • special or general powers of attorney
  • declarations of inheritance

Lost your notarial deed? In Italy you can retrieve it (and it has legal value)

17/02/2025   Category:  Notarial and Legal Services

This often happens: the original deed of purchase or donation is lost, and no one knows where to retrieve it.

The good news?In Italy, the Conservatoria dei Registri Immobiliari keeps (for real!) all registered deeds. All it takes is one request to obtain a conforming copy with full legal value.
